Decoding working memory information from neurons with and without persistent activity in the primate prefrontal cortex

Lilianna Thrower, Wenhao Dang, Rye G. Jaffe, Jasmine D. Sun, Christos Constantinidis

2023Journal of Neurophysiology13 citationsDOIOpen Access PDF

Abstract

Competing theories suggest that neurons that generate persistent activity or do not are primarily responsible for the maintenance of information, particularly regarding object working memory. Although the two models have been debated on theoretical terms, direct comparison of empirical results has been lacking. Analysis of neural activity in a large database of prefrontal recordings revealed that neurons that generate persistent activity were primarily responsible for the maintenance of both spatial and object working memory.
